⭐️⭐️½ – “Two little ponies... trotting in the circle of mediocrity.”
“Not terrible. Not great. Just another Utah Mexican restaurant doing the bare minimum.”
Los 2 Potrillos in Spanish Fork isn't the worst experience I've had—but it might be the most average. From the food to the service to the sleepy energy in the building, it’s the kind of place where you leave thinking, “Well… that happened.”
Here’s what hit the table:
🐖 Carnitas Plate – 6.2
Or should I say, “Carnitas-adjacent”? Because what arrived wasn’t the crispy, golden, pork confetti I was hoping for—it was more of a wet, pepper-heavy shredded pork stew. Tasted decent, but texturally? Total letdown. No caramelized bits, no crunch, no carnitas joy. Just soft pork sadness in sauce.
🌶️ Mole Poblano – 6.1
I’ll give it this: it looked like mole. But the flavor said “maybe canned”, and the temperature said “definitely microwaved.” Parts of the plate were cold while the edges were steaming like they’d been blasted in sections. Not the worst mole I’ve ever had—but definitely not the kind you brag about later.
🥤 Service:
Our drinks were refilled exactly once. We waited 15 minutes for the check as the only people in the place, while the two waitresses sat in the booth next to us, eating and chatting like they were off the clock.
Still, they were friendly, just... not particularly interested in being servers at the time.
💸 Value:
Overpriced for what you're getting—especially considering there are other nearby spots offering better flavor, bigger portions, and actual attention.
Bottom line:
🌮 Carnitas weren’t carnitas. Mole felt canned. Expectations were gently lowered.
⏳ Friendly staff, but the check might arrive sometime next week.
💵 Overpriced for being this middle-of-the-road.
Two and a half stars. Not a disaster—just another Utah Mexican joint coasting in neutral.

Los 2 Potrillos Mexican Restaurant is hands down one of the best spots for Mexican food in the area. Every time I visit, I’m impressed by the warm, welcoming staff and the consistently delicious food.
Their menu has a great variety—from classic street tacos and enchiladas to sizzling fajitas and flavorful house specialties. The portions are generous, everything tastes fresh, and you can tell they put pride into their cooking. I especially recommend the chile relleno!
The atmosphere is cozy and festive, perfect for a casual night out or a family dinner. If you’re looking for authentic Mexican cuisine with great service and a comfortable vibe, Dos Potrillos is a must-try. It’s become one of our go-to spots!
